NEW BALKANS PACT
ITALY AND YUGO-SLAVIA Frontier Protection TRADE AGREEMENT ALSO SIGNED. (Aus. & N-Z. Cable Assn.) BELGRADE, March 26. The Italian-Yugoslav Treaty o± Friendship has been signed. I stipulates respect for the frontier . In the event of aggression against one party, fhe other is to refrain iom any action to help the aggressor. An economic agreement, creating a permanent economic qommittee to further trade-, has also been signe . (Received March 28, 6.30 P'™') BELGRADE, March 27An official communique issued at Belgrade points out that the Itaha " Yugo-Slav Paet operates for five years. It does not conflict with any previous obligations, of the signatories and states that “existing alliances and friendships with other Powers remain intact.” Rome hails the new pact as, a Fascist .diplomatic Victory,” .completely outside the League of Nations’ framework. Pro-French Demonstration BY BELGRADE STUDENTS. (Received March 28, 7-30 p-m-) BELGRADE, March 27Students demonstrating against the Italian-Yugo-Slav Pact of March /b traversed the main streets smashing windows and shouting, “Long live France! Down with Fascist Italy! until the police drove them into the side streets.
